Jobs of the week: Grosvenor, CalSTRS, UBS, Colorado PERA are hiring

Grosvenor Capital Management is seeking a private equity compliance associate. The hire will ensure compliance with applicable FINRA, SEC and other regulatory rules and regulations, as well as with the firm’s internal policies and procedures. Three to five years of private equity experience, either in an asset management firm or in a law firm working with managers of private equity funds, is required; an MBA or JD is a plus.

California State Teachers’ Retirement System is looking to hire an investment director. The hire will develop and implement an investment strategy for their specific Investment discipline. Candidates should have five years of experience in the California state service or seven years of investment management experience for a major financial institution or governmental agency. The monthly salary range for the position is $14167.00 – $32667.00. Apply at CALSTRS, P.O. Box 15275, MS 31, Sacramento, CA 95851-0275.

Colorado Public Employees’ Retirement Association is seeking to add a senior portfolio manager of investments for its Opportunity Fund. The hire will manage existing investments as well as evaluate, negotiate, recommend and document new investments for the benefit of the Opportunity Fund Division’s portfolio. UBS is recruiting for a senior private equity investment professional. The hire will manage the firm’s Asian private equity and emerging regions’ exposure with a focus on China, India and Pan Asia. Position is in Hong Kong. Applicants should be fluent in English and an Asian language.
